How to prepare for Snowflake SnowPro Core Exam?

  1. Home
  2. Snowflake
  3. How to prepare for Snowflake SnowPro Core Exam?
How to prepare for Snowflake SnowPro Core Exam?

The Snowflake SnowPro Core Exam is a certification exam that tests a candidate’s knowledge of Snowflake, a cloud-based data warehousing and analytics platform. The exam is designed to certify that the candidate has the skills and knowledge required to work with Snowflake in a professional setting.

The exam covers topics such as Snowflake architecture, database design, loading and querying data, security and user management, performance optimization, and troubleshooting. The SnowPro Core Exam is the foundational certification in the SnowPro certification program, which includes additional advanced certifications for more experienced Snowflake professionals.

Snowflake SnowPro Core Exam Glossary

Here are some key terms that may be helpful to know for the Snowflake SnowPro Core Exam:

  • Snowflake: A cloud-based data warehousing and analytics platform that allows users to store and analyze large amounts of data.
  • Virtual Warehouse: A collection of compute resources in Snowflake that are used to execute SQL queries and other operations on data.
  • SnowSQL: A command-line tool for interacting with Snowflake databases and warehouses.
  • Snowflake Data Sharing: A feature that allows Snowflake users to share data with other Snowflake accounts in a secure and controlled manner.
  • Learn Snowflake Secure Data Sharing: A feature that allows Snowflake users to share data with external organizations in a secure and controlled manner.
  • Snowflake SnowPipe: A feature that allows Snowflake users to automatically load streaming data into their Snowflake databases.
  • Snowflake Automatic Clustering: A feature that automatically organizes data in Snowflake to optimize query performance.
  • Learn Snowflake Security: Snowflake provides multiple layers of security to protect data, including network security, data encryption, access control, and audit logging.
  • Snowflake User Management: Snowflake provides tools for managing users, roles, and permissions to control access to data and resources.
  • Understand Snowflake Support: Snowflake provides 24/7 support to help users with any issues or questions they may have.

Snowflake SnowPro Core Study Guide

Here are some official resources that can be useful for preparing for the Snowflake SnowPro Core Exam:

  1. Snowflake SnowPro Core Exam Guide: This guide provides an overview of the exam, its objectives, and the skills and knowledge required to pass. It also includes links to other Snowflake resources for further study.https://docs.snowflake.com/en/snowpro-core-certification-exam-guide.html
  2. Snowflake Documentation: Snowflake provides extensive documentation on its platform, including tutorials, how-to guides, and reference materials. This is a great resource for learning about Snowflake features and best practices.https://docs.snowflake.com/en/
  3. Snowflake Community: The Snowflake Community is a forum where users can ask questions, share knowledge, and connect with other Snowflake users. This can be a valuable resource for getting answers to specific questions and learning from others’ experiences. https://community.snowflake.com/s/
  4. Snowflake Webinars: Snowflake regularly hosts webinars on various topics related to its platform. These can be a useful resource for learning about specific features or use cases. https://www.snowflake.com/webinars/
  5. Snowflake Training: Snowflake offers a variety of training options, including on-demand courses, live virtual training, and instructor-led training. These can be a great way to build skills and knowledge in a structured way.https://www.snowflake.com/training/

Snowflake SnowPro Core Exam Tips and Tricks

Here are some tips and tricks that can help you prepare for the Snowflake SnowPro Core Exam:

  • Understand the exam objectives: Start by reviewing the exam guide and understanding the objectives and skills required to pass the exam. This will help you focus your study efforts on the areas that are most important.
  • Hands-on experience: Snowflake is a cloud-based data warehousing platform, and the exam tests your ability to work with the platform. So, it’s essential to have hands-on experience with Snowflake to pass the exam. You can sign up for a free trial account and practice creating databases, tables, and views, loading data, and querying data.
  • Review the Snowflake documentation: Snowflake provides extensive documentation on its platform, including tutorials, how-to guides, and reference materials. Reviewing the documentation can help you deepen your understanding of Snowflake features and best practices.
  • Take advantage of training resources: Snowflake offers a variety of training options, including on-demand courses, live virtual training, and instructor-led training. Taking advantage of these resources can help you build the knowledge and skills required to pass the exam.
  • Practice exam questions: Snowflake provides sample questions that can help you get a sense of the types of questions you can expect on the exam. Practice answering these questions to get a feel for the exam format and to identify areas where you need to focus your study efforts.
  • Time management: The SnowPro Core exam is timed, and you’ll need to manage your time effectively to answer all the questions within the allotted time.
  • Stay calm and focused: Finally, it’s essential to stay calm and focused during the exam. Don’t get stuck on any one question, and try to remain focused on the overall goal of passing the exam.

Snowflake SnowPro Core Exam Preparation Guide

SnowPro recommends a combination of hands-on experience, instructor-led training, On-Demand training courses, and self-study resources to prepare for this exam. Let us have a look at what all methods you can refer to for passing this exam –

How to prepare for Snowflake SnowPro Core Exam - guide

Step 1 – Know about the exam syllabus

Here is the detailed exam content outline –

Domain 1: Account and Security

1.1 Explain how to manage Snowflake accounts.

  • Account usage
  • Information schema 

1.2 Outline security principles.

  • Multi-factor Authentication (MFA)
  • Furthermore, Data EncryptionNetwork Security & Policies
  • Access Control
  • Moreover, Federated Authentication
  • Single Sign-On (SSO) 

1.3 Define the entities and roles that are used in Snowflake.

  • Outline how privileges can be granted and revoked
  • Also, Explain Role Hierarchy and Privilege Inheritance

1.4 Explain the Security capabilities associated with each Snowflake edition.

  • Data masking

1.5 Outline Data Governance capabilities in Snowflake

  • Data maskingAccount usage views
  • External Tokenization
Domain 2: Virtual Warehouses

2.1 Outline compute principles.  

  • Credit usage & billing
  • ConcurrencyCaching

2.2 Explain Virtual Warehouse best practices. 

  • Scale-up vs scale-out  
  • Types of virtual warehouses
  • Management/monitoring
Domain 3: Data Movement

3.1 Outline different commands used to load data and when they should be used. 

COPY

  • INSERT
  • PUT
  • GET 
  • VALIDATE

3.2 Define bulk as compared to continuous data loading methods. 

  • COPY
  • Snowpipe

3.3 Define best practices that should be considered when loading data.

  • File size Folders 

3.4 Outline how data can be unloaded from Snowflake to either local storage or cloud storage locations.

  • Define formats supported for unloading data from Snowflake
  • Define best practices that should be considered when unloading data 

3.5 Explain how to work and load semi-structured data.

  • Supported file formats
  • VARIANT column
  • Flattening the nested structure
tutorials
Domain 4: Performance Management

4.1 Outline best practices for Snowflake performance management on storage.

  • Clustering
  • Materialized views
  • Search Optimization

4.2 Outline best practices for Snowflake performance management on virtual warehouses. 

  • Query performance and analysis
  • Furthermore, Query profiles
  • Query history
  • SQL optimization
  • Caching
Domain 5: Snowflake Overview & Architecture

5.1 Outline key components of Snowflake’s Cloud data platform.

  • Data TypesOptimizer
  • Continuous data protection Cloning
  • Types of CachingWeb Interface (UI) 
  • Data Cloud/Data Sharing/Data Marketplace/Data Exchange 

5.2 Outline Snowflake data sharing capabilities. 

  • Account types
  • Data Marketplace & Exchange Access Control options
  • Shares

5.3 Explain how Snowflake is different compared to legacy warehouse solutions.

  • Elastic Storage
  • Elastic Compute Account Management 

5.4 Outline the different editions that are available, and the functionality associated with each edition. 

  • Pricing
  • Features  

5.5 Identify Snowflake’s Partner Ecosystem 

  • Cloud
  • Partners 
  • Connectors  

5.6 Outline and define the purpose of Snowflake’s three distinct layers. 

  • Storage Layer 
  • Compute Layer
  • Cloud Services Layer 

5.7 Outline Snowflake’s catalog and objects.

  • Database
  • Schema
  • Also, Tables Types View Types
  • Data Types
  • Also, External Functions
Domain 6: Storage and Protection

6.1 Outline Snowflake Storage concepts. 

  • Micro partitions
  • Metadata Types 
  • Also, Clustering
  • Data Storage
  • Also, Stage Types
  • File Formats
  • Furthermore, Storage Monitoring

6.2 Outline Continuous Data Protection with Snowflake.  

  • Time Travel 
  • Also, Fail Safe
  • Data Encryption 
  • Also, Cloning

Step 2 – Know about the exam Format

The SnowPro Core Certification exam will consist of 100 questions of the type Multiple Select, Multiple Choice, or True/False. Furthermore, The time allotted to complete the SnowPro Core exam is 120 minutes. Moreover, Concerning the exam language, it is available in two languages: English and Japanese. Furthermore, in order to pass the exam, candidates must score 80 percent or higher. In addition, the SnowPro Core exam costs $175 USD.

Step 3 – Know about the exam policies

Some of the important policies that you need to know are –

Registration policy

Kryterion Testing Centers or Webassessor’s online proctored environment proctor Snowflake’s SnowPro Certification exams. Candidates can create an account and then go to the exam catalog to register. Then, choose the date and time you want to take the exam.

Total Attempts

As long as you pay the fee, you can take the exam an unlimited number of times. We recommend that you attend one of the onsite Snowflake training courses after three (3) attempts. After three (3) failed attempts, you will also be eligible for a 10% discount on a course. To take advantage of this offer, please send an email to [email protected] with the subject line “Inquiry for Onsite Training after Three Failed Attempts.”

Cancellation policy
  • To begin, there is a no-show and cancellation policy in effect. Any candidate who fails to reschedule their exam as specified below will be considered a no-show and will forfeit their registration fee. According to Webassessor’s policy, cancellations must be made 72 hours before the exam.
  • Second, the Rescheduling Policy: Candidates can reschedule an exam on the portal using Webassessor. The request must be submitted at least 72 hours in advance.
  • Finally, if you were unable to take the exam at the time you selected, please contact Snowflake at [email protected] with the subject line “SnowPro Core Missed Exam – Emergency.” You may be given a voucher to reschedule your appointment on a case-by-case basis.

Step 4 – Create a Study Plan

The following step is to plan a study strategy for your preparations. When making the plan, keep the course topics and the time remaining for the real exam in mind. Remember to begin by focusing on your weaker areas. In addition, pay close attention to topics with a higher weightage in the exam. Following your plan will assist you in remaining consistent and avoiding distractions. The key to success is to begin early, so begin your preparations and stay motivated.

tutorials

Step 5 – Refer to official Resources

Snowflake recommends combining hands-on experience, instructor-led training, On-Demand training courses, and self-study resources to prepare for this exam. Moreover, Some of the resources recommended for this exam are –

Step 6 – Refer to other resources

These are some of the resources in addition to the official resources –

Hands-on Labs – The Hands-On Lab Guide is an excellent resource for getting acquainted with Snowflake. This will necessitate the creation of a trial account. Snowflake offers a 30-day Standard edition trial that can be used for this tutorial. Moreover, It takes about 1-2 hours to complete the Hands-On Lab Guide tutorial.

Online Tutorials – Snowflake SnowPro Core Online Tutorial broadens your knowledge and provides a thorough understanding of exam concepts. They also go over exam specifics and policies. As a result, learning with Online Tutorials will help you prepare better.

Snowflake Documentations – The Snowflake Documentation contains all of the information needed to pass the exam. If I could only give one piece of advice, it would be to read the documentation. Furthermore, Use the practice exams to identify areas for improvement and the documentation to study more thoroughly.

Practice Tests – Practice tests are essential when preparing for the SnowPro Core exam. That is, by assessing yourself with the SnowPro Core exam practice tests, you will learn about your strong and weak points. Furthermore, you will be able to improve your answering skills, which will save you a significant amount of time during the exam. So, after finishing a full topic, begin taking the SnowPro Core practice exam tests and then trying the mock tests. As a result, your revision will be stronger. Find the best practice exam tests to help you prepare for the SnowPro Core exam here.

free tests

Step 7 – Take the Exam

You are now ready to take the exam after practicing and consulting appropriate resources. Maintain your composure and patience while taking the exam. Moreover, It is impossible to overestimate the importance of time management in exam preparation. As a result, we recommend that you regularly prepare for the SnowPro core Exam. You should ideally study at the same time every day. When studying, make sure there are no distractions.

Expert’s Corner

Do not memorize everything from words to word from documentation, but rather try those things directly in Snowflake, trying to understand the principles, how things work under the hood, and the architecture. This approach will help you not only pass the exam but also become a better Snowflake architect/developer, which we believe is the most important part. Having the certification can be the icing on the cake.

free tests
Menu